Hr Recruiter – Real Estate (remote)

Dubai, DU, AE, United Arab Emirates

Job Description

Mira Search, a leading HR agency, is seeking an experienced HR Recruiter with a strong background in

hiring real estate agents within the UAE market.

The ideal candidate will have a proven track record of sourcing, screening, and hiring top-performing real estate agents for reputable brokerage firms across the region.

Key Responsibilities:

Manage the full recruitment cycle for real estate positions, from sourcing to onboarding. Source candidates through job boards, LinkedIn, referrals, and other professional networks. Screen, interview, and evaluate candidates to ensure cultural and performance fit. Collaborate with clients to understand their hiring needs and provide tailored recruitment solutions. Maintain a strong pipeline of qualified real estate professionals in the UAE market. Track recruitment metrics and provide regular reports to management.

Requirements:

Proven experience recruiting real estate agents in the UAE market (mandatory). Strong knowledge of the UAE real estate industry and its licensing requirements. Ability to manage multiple vacancies simultaneously. Excellent communication and interpersonal skills. Comfortable working in a remote environment with international teams.

What We Offer:

Fully remote position with flexible working hours.
